Tucked in an unfortunately placed basement next to an unglamorous alleyway. The store itself does it's best, and for a long time it was the only reliable place to find figures and plushies. But now there's so much competition that it rides on veteran anime store status.
It's seen better days. It used to be that you could buy things without needing your ID. I also think the manga selection is neat, but not well stocked when it comes to number ones. And it feels like it's missing some vital series, can't really place my finger on what exactly. The DVD selection feels like it could do with more, but it's better than no DVDs like most other stores in Little Tokyo.
In the same basement there's another Anime Jungle entirely focused on Gunpla and mecha in general. And another one focused on trading cards. The variety is pretty good.
When you buy a manga here, you select it and a store employee puts it behind the counter for you. I don't know if that's how they do it for the other items.
When I visited recently, the cashier was extremely stressed out 30 minutes after opening. My condolences to you, cashier.
